Salman Khan is definitely in love with Tollywood. The number of Telugu blockbuster remakes he has starred in should speak for the fact!  

This is not the first time, however, that writer Kona Venkat has worked with the Bollywood superstar. He has already scripted Sallu Bhai’s movies, Ready and No Entry in the past.

Speaking at a press conference on the release of his latest movie, Salman shared the news himself. The actor, whose film Tiger Zinda Hai released on Friday, will now work on Sher Khan for his next project, which has been written by Venkat.

“The film will be directed by Salman’s brother, Sohail Khan, and is a complete commercial drama. Venkat had narrated the script to the duo some time ago and they had loved it. They had asked him to develop it into a final script,” shares a source close to the writer.
